Why Predictive Analytics for Ad Inventory Forecasting Is Crucial for Your Business

In today’s rapidly evolving advertising landscape, relying on intuition alone to allocate ad inventory is no longer effective. Predictive analytics harnesses historical data, market trends, seasonality, and customer insights to forecast future demand for ad slots with precision. This data-driven approach empowers advertising businesses to optimize inventory allocation, enhance campaign outcomes, and maintain a competitive edge.

Key Benefits of Predictive Analytics in Ad Inventory Management

  • Maximized Revenue: Align supply with demand to minimize unsold ad slots and increase profitability.
  • Reduced Waste: Prevent overbooking or underutilization through accurate demand forecasting.
  • Enhanced Client Satisfaction: Guarantee campaign availability and performance that meet advertiser expectations.
  • Improved Strategic Planning: Leverage actionable insights for smarter inventory management and dynamic pricing decisions.

In advertising, inventory refers to available ad slots across channels, platforms, and formats—not physical stock. Accurate forecasting ensures you sell the right inventory to the right clients at the right time, avoiding costly inventory gaps or excess.

Mini-definition:
Predictive Analytics for Inventory — the application of statistical algorithms and machine learning techniques to analyze historical and current data for forecasting future inventory levels and demand.


Proven Predictive Analytics Strategies for Effective Ad Inventory Forecasting

To fully leverage predictive analytics, adopt a comprehensive strategy that integrates data analysis, machine learning, customer insights, and automation. The following approaches are organized to guide you logically from data collection to automated execution:

1. Analyze Historical Ad Demand Patterns

Examine past booking data to identify seasonal trends and demand cycles, establishing a solid foundation for forecasting.

2. Incorporate Real-Time Campaign Performance Data

Integrate live campaign metrics to continuously update forecasts and respond swiftly to market fluctuations.

3. Segment Inventory by Channel, Format, and Audience

Forecast demand separately for mobile, desktop, video, and demographic groups to tailor inventory allocation precisely.

4. Deploy Machine Learning for Anomaly Detection

Utilize advanced models to detect unusual demand spikes or drops, enabling proactive inventory adjustments.

5. Integrate Customer Feedback and Survey Insights

Use platforms such as Zigpoll to capture advertiser intent and budget plans, enriching quantitative data with qualitative insights.

6. Monitor External Market and Economic Factors

Incorporate competitor activity, industry events, and economic indicators into forecasting models to capture broader market dynamics.

7. Model Multiple Demand Scenarios

Simulate best-case, worst-case, and average demand scenarios to prepare flexible inventory strategies.

8. Automate Inventory Allocation and Pricing Adjustments

Implement system-driven inventory and pricing changes triggered by forecast insights for real-time optimization.


Step-by-Step Guide to Implement Predictive Analytics Strategies

1. Analyze Historical Ad Demand Patterns

  • Step 1: Collect at least 12 months of booking and campaign data.
  • Step 2: Apply time-series analysis tools such as Prophet or ARIMA to identify seasonality and trends.
  • Step 3: Generate baseline forecasts for inventory demand by channel and time period.
    Pro Tip: Use BI tools like Tableau or Power BI to visualize data, uncover patterns, and communicate insights effectively.

2. Incorporate Real-Time Campaign Performance Data

  • Step 1: Connect ad serving platforms (e.g., Google Ad Manager) to your analytics dashboard via APIs.
  • Step 2: Establish automated data pipelines for continuous ingestion.
  • Step 3: Update forecasts daily or weekly based on live campaign bookings and impressions.

3. Segment Inventory by Channel, Format, and Audience

  • Step 1: Classify inventory by ad format (banner, video), device type, and audience demographics.
  • Step 2: Forecast demand for each segment independently, combining historical and real-time data.
  • Step 3: Customize pricing and promotions for high-demand segments to maximize revenue.

4. Deploy Machine Learning for Anomaly Detection

  • Step 1: Train anomaly detection models (e.g., Isolation Forest, Local Outlier Factor) using historical demand data.
  • Step 2: Continuously monitor for outliers signaling unexpected demand changes.
  • Step 3: Investigate anomalies promptly and adjust inventory or marketing strategies accordingly.

5. Integrate Customer Feedback and Survey Insights

  • Step 1: Validate forecasting assumptions with customer feedback collected via tools like Zigpoll and other survey platforms to capture advertiser intent and budget plans.
  • Step 2: Combine qualitative feedback with quantitative forecasts to refine accuracy.
  • Step 3: Establish ongoing feedback loops for continuous model improvement and demand validation.

6. Monitor External Market and Economic Factors

  • Step 1: Track competitor launches, industry trends, and economic indicators relevant to your market.
  • Step 2: Incorporate these external variables as predictive features in your forecasting models.
  • Step 3: Update models regularly with fresh external data to maintain forecast relevance.

7. Model Multiple Demand Scenarios

  • Step 1: Use scenario planning tools like Excel Scenario Manager or Anaplan to simulate different demand conditions.
  • Step 2: Develop contingency plans for inventory allocation under each scenario.
  • Step 3: Share scenario analyses with sales and operations teams to ensure readiness.

8. Automate Inventory Allocation and Pricing Adjustments

  • Step 1: Integrate predictive models with ad management systems using automation platforms such as Zapier or Google Cloud Functions.
  • Step 2: Define thresholds that trigger automatic inventory reallocation or dynamic pricing updates.
  • Step 3: Monitor automation performance continuously and fine-tune rules for optimal results.

Real-World Success Stories: Predictive Analytics Driving Ad Inventory Optimization

Business Type Approach Outcome
Digital Media Agency Analyzed 24 months of booking data to identify Q4 holiday spikes Pre-allocated premium slots and implemented dynamic pricing; achieved 15% revenue uplift and 10% fewer unsold slots
Video Streaming Platform Combined real-time campaign data with advertiser surveys (using tools like Zigpoll) Weekly forecast adjustments led to a 20% reduction in overbooking penalties and 12% higher client satisfaction
Mobile Ad Network Employed anomaly detection to flag competitor-driven demand surges Enabled rapid inventory reallocation; increased fill rates by 18% during peak periods

These examples illustrate how integrating data-driven forecasting with customer insights and automation delivers measurable business impact.


Measuring Success: Key Metrics for Predictive Analytics Strategies

Strategy Key Metrics Measurement Approach
Historical Data Analysis Forecast accuracy (MAPE, RMSE) Compare predicted vs. actual demand
Real-Time Data Integration Frequency of forecast updates Evaluate impact of adjustments on revenue and fill rate
Inventory Segmentation Segment fill rate, CPM Analyze performance by segment
Anomaly Detection Number of anomalies, response time Track alerts and speed of inventory adjustments
Customer Feedback Integration Survey response rate, forecast improvement Correlate feedback with forecast accuracy using platforms such as Zigpoll, SurveyMonkey, or Qualtrics
External Factors Forecasting Forecast variance during market events Assess errors during known external shifts
Scenario Simulation Scenario utilization, preparedness Monitor scenario use in decision-making
Automation Automation trigger rate, error rate Audit automated actions and manual overrides

Essential Tools to Support Predictive Analytics for Ad Inventory

Tool Category Recommended Tools Key Features and Use Cases
Time-Series Forecasting Prophet, ARIMA (R/Python), Tableau Open-source forecasting algorithms; powerful visualization; customizable via Python/R
Real-Time Data Integration Google Ad Manager API, Segment Real-time data pipelines; seamless API access to campaign metrics
Machine Learning Models Scikit-learn, TensorFlow, Azure ML Advanced anomaly detection; scalable model training; cloud-based deployment
Customer Feedback Platforms Zigpoll, SurveyMonkey, Qualtrics Intuitive survey creation; sentiment analysis; API integrations for embedding feedback into forecasting
Scenario Planning Excel Scenario Manager, Anaplan Flexible what-if analysis; collaborative cross-team planning
Automation Platforms Zapier, Workato, Google Cloud Functions Workflow automation; event-driven triggers; integrates predictive models with ad management systems

Tool Comparison: Integrating Zigpoll Seamlessly

Tool Best For Ease of Use Integration Cost
Prophet (Facebook) Time-series forecasting Moderate (coding) Python, R Free (open source)
Zigpoll Gathering advertiser feedback High (user-friendly) API, CRM tools Subscription-based
Google Ad Manager API Real-time campaign data Moderate (technical) Google ecosystem Free with Google Ads
Scikit-learn Machine learning models Moderate to advanced Python ecosystem Free (open source)

Example: Incorporating advertiser intent data collected via platforms like Zigpoll directly into your forecasting pipeline provides actionable insights that enhance demand accuracy and campaign alignment.


Prioritizing Predictive Analytics Initiatives for Maximum Business Impact

To maximize ROI and streamline implementation, follow this prioritized approach:

  1. Ensure Data Quality First
    Cleanse and standardize historical and real-time data to build a reliable forecasting foundation.

  2. Focus on High-Value Segments
    Identify inventory segments driving the most revenue or exhibiting volatile demand for targeted forecasting.

  3. Start with Foundational Forecasting Models
    Implement simple time-series methods before scaling to complex machine learning algorithms.

  4. Incorporate Customer Feedback Early
    Validate forecasting assumptions with advertiser insights gathered through tools like Zigpoll and other survey platforms to capture demand signals that raw data may miss.

  5. Automate Incrementally
    Begin with manual adjustments and gradually automate repetitive forecasting actions using clear triggers.

  6. Establish Continuous Measurement and Refinement
    Regularly monitor KPIs and recalibrate models to maintain and improve accuracy.


Practical Roadmap to Kickstart Predictive Analytics for Ad Inventory

  • Step 1: Audit Current Inventory and Campaign Data
    Compile ad slot availability, historical bookings, and campaign performance metrics.

  • Step 2: Select Initial Forecasting Tools
    Start with accessible tools like Excel or Tableau; progress to libraries like Prophet for advanced analysis.

  • Step 3: Set Up Real-Time Data Integrations
    Connect ad platforms and CRM systems to enable continuous data flow.

  • Step 4: Conduct Initial Forecasts and Validate
    Compare forecast outputs with recent actuals to assess accuracy.

  • Step 5: Deploy Advertiser Surveys via Platforms Such as Zigpoll
    Gather forward-looking demand insights to complement quantitative data.

  • Step 6: Train Sales and Operations Teams
    Ensure teams understand forecasts and can apply them to inventory allocation decisions.

  • Step 7: Scale Up Complexity and Automation
    Introduce machine learning models and automate inventory adjustments once foundational processes are stable.


Frequently Asked Questions (FAQs) About Predictive Analytics for Ad Inventory

What is predictive analytics for inventory in advertising?

It involves using data-driven algorithms to forecast future demand for ad slots, enabling optimized inventory management, pricing, and campaign planning.

How accurate are predictive analytics forecasts?

Accuracy depends on data quality, model sophistication, and market volatility but typically improves over time, often reaching 80-90% accuracy with ongoing refinement.

Can I use predictive analytics without a dedicated data science team?

Yes. Many platforms offer user-friendly interfaces, and tools like Zigpoll simplify integrating customer feedback without requiring coding skills.

How often should inventory forecasts be updated?

Dynamic advertising markets benefit from weekly or even daily updates, though monthly updates may suffice in more stable environments.

What are common challenges when implementing predictive analytics?

Typical obstacles include data silos, inconsistent data quality, resistance to organizational change, and limited analytical expertise.

How does customer feedback improve inventory forecasting?

Advertiser input provides qualitative insights on intent, budget shifts, and market sentiment that quantitative data alone cannot capture, enhancing forecast relevance.

Which KPIs best measure forecasting success?

Key indicators include forecast accuracy metrics (MAPE, RMSE), fill rates, revenue uplift, and the percentage of unsold inventory.


Implementation Checklist: Essential Actions to Prioritize

  • Audit and clean historical booking and campaign data
  • Segment inventory by channel, format, and audience
  • Select and deploy initial forecasting tools
  • Connect real-time campaign data sources
  • Incorporate customer feedback collection (e.g., tools like Zigpoll)
  • Train teams on forecast interpretation and application
  • Implement anomaly detection and scenario planning
  • Set up automation workflows for inventory adjustments
  • Define KPIs and create measurement dashboards
  • Schedule regular forecast review and refinement cycles

Expected Business Outcomes from Effective Predictive Analytics

Outcome Typical Improvement Range Business Impact
Forecast Accuracy 80%-90% More precise inventory allocation, fewer surprises
Revenue from Ad Inventory +10%-20% Increased fill rates and optimized pricing
Unsold Inventory Reduction 15%-25% Reduced waste and improved resource utilization
Campaign Performance +5%-15% Higher client satisfaction and better ROI
Operational Efficiency +20%-30% Less manual work and faster decision-making

Harnessing predictive analytics transforms ad inventory management from guesswork into a strategic, revenue-generating process. Begin with quality data and foundational models, integrate advertiser insights naturally using platforms like Zigpoll within your feedback loops, and progressively scale your analytics capabilities. This approach unlocks continuous growth, optimized revenue, and elevated client satisfaction in today’s competitive advertising market.

Start surveying for free.

Try our no-code surveys that visitors actually answer.

Questions or Feedback?

We are always ready to hear from you.